#5952ca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5952ca is composed of 34.9% red, 32.2%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.9% cyan, 59.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 243.5 degrees, a saturation of 53.1% and a lightness of 55.7%. #5952ca color hex could be obtained by blending #b2a4ff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#5952ca
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020207 is the darkest color, while #f7f7fd is the lightest one.
